Product Description
Automatic SIM Card Manufacturing Machine
This state-of-the-art carding machine delivers exceptional precision and efficiency for modern SIM card production. Engineered with advanced technology and robust construction, it ensures reliable operation and superior cutting accuracy for telecommunications manufacturing.
Key Features
Control System: PC-based for precise operation management
Compressed Air: 6kg/cm² (dry) requirement
Loading Capacity: 2 loaders and 2 unloaders handling 4×500 cards
Production Time: Approximately 40 days for complete process
Compact Design: L2100×W900×H1750mm space-saving footprint
Integrated Functions: Card issuing, packaging, and carton box manufacturing
